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Арчбольдия | Bolivian red howler |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(животные) | Animalia (животные)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(хордовые) | Chordata (хордовые) |
| Class | Aves (птицы) | Mammalia (млекопитающие) |
| Order | Passeriformes (воробьинообразные) | Primates (приматы) |
| Family | Ptilonorhynchidae | Atelidae |
| Genus | Archboldia | Alouatta |
| Species | Archboldia papuensis | Alouatta sara |
